Fevertree Drinks (LSE:FEVR) reported Fever-Tree brand revenue of £183.6 million for the six months ended 30 June 2026, an increase of 8% at constant currency, with growth recorded across all regions.
The company said the brand achieved record retail market shares in ginger beer and tonic during the period.
In the U.S., Fevertree reported increased activity under its partnership with Molson Coors. The UK business returned to revenue growth, with the company citing higher off-trade sales and favourable summer weather during the period.
Products outside the group’s tonic range continued to account for a greater proportion of sales, with the wider portfolio representing almost half of group revenue.
Adjusted EBITDA Rises 9%
Adjusted EBITDA increased 9% to £20.1 million, while the adjusted EBITDA margin rose to 10.9%.
Diluted earnings per share increased 38% compared with the corresponding period a year earlier.
Fevertree also announced a new £60 million share buyback programme following the completion of a £100 million programme in 2025.
The company maintained its full-year guidance.
More about Fevertree Drinks
Fevertree Drinks plc produces mixers and soft drinks, including tonic waters, ginger beer and flavoured sodas.
The company operates across markets including the UK, U.S., Europe and other international regions, selling products for use in both alcoholic and non-alcoholic drinks.
Its product portfolio has expanded beyond tonic water to include ginger beer, sodas and other mixer categories.
